> 3 dayi’ve had this for about over a month now and have been using consistently. it works pretty good for basic tasks i haven’t really noticed much issues at all it. keep in mind that i upgraded the ram from 4 to 8gb DDR4 and added 2T hard drive. The quality the pc offers is really good in my opinion although one issue i came up on is the cooling system. i’m sure it would work fine with simple games but if i try to run big games like warzone even on the lowest settings it would heat up from 80f to 85 after 5min of idling which causes me to give concern so if you’re looking to play those kinds of games i’d suggest doing some research if it’s worth upgrading or adding more fans or improve airflow. one thing i do love is that the pc kind of small in size which works for me bc it takes less space on my desk. hope this helps.

14-06-2025I bought this computer to run MS Flight Simulator 2020. Ive set up several computers before, but Ive never played around with high end graphics much. I was happy to find out that the GeForce Experience app would, with a little tinkering, optimize the MSFS graphics settings for my graphics card and display various performance metrics (like frame rate) in an overlay. This particular computer does not have the power to exploit all the capability of MSFS, but it certainly works well enough for my purposes.
